Release Day Review ~ The Unlikely Prospect by Lex Chase

Release Day Review~ The Unlikely Prospect by Lex Chase



Title: The Unlikely Prospect
Author: Lex Chase
Release Date: December 7, 2016Category: Contemporary
Pages: 126

In Prospect Harbor, Maine, lobsterman Harper Cook has always loved the sea. He and his two brothers work the harbor waters, in a fishing village of one thousand where everybody knows everybody else’s business and nobody wants to be different.
When it’s time for the annual Men of Maine pinup calendar, Harper’s brothers eagerly volunteer him. Harper isn’t thrilled to bare it all to raise money for an elementary school playground—until he meets out-and-proud Los Angeles out-a-statah Sean Blackburn: the highly available first-grade teacher with Hollywood heartthrob looks.
Harper has no desire to ever stand out from the crowd, but Sean persists and earns Harper’s friendship. Through Sean, Harper opens up to new possibilities. Things get steamy, but Harper still protects his heart. Though the right pressure in the right place might crack even a loner lobsterman out of his shell.

Release Day Review: Urban Fairy Tale by Lex Chase (Review)

Release Day Review: Urban Fairy Tale 
by Lex Chase (Review)


Title: Urban Fairy Tale
Series: Screw-up Princess and Skillful Huntsman Trilogy: Book Three; A Fairy Tales of the Open Road Novel
Author: Lex Chase
Release Date: August 19, 2016
Category: Urban Fantasy, Fantasy, Fairy Tales
Pages: 274
Modern-day fairy-tale princess, Taylor Hatfield, has problems. One, he’s a guy. Two, he’s an insomniac Sleeping Beauty. Three, his practically perfect brother, Atticus Hatfield, this generation’s Snow White, has been irrevocably corrupted by the Witchking. The Library, a clandestine organization, seeks to write “The End” on Atticus, and Taylor is given the impossible task when his own parents endorse his brother’s demise. With his true love, the huntsman Corentin Devereaux, at his side, they once again set out to find Atticus, but Atticus won’t go down without a fight.
The quest ends how it began. But instead of the quirky, corkscrewing Americana road trip, Taylor and Corentin must contend with the dangers of the urban jungle. With an unexpected ally at their side, they’re forced to question all they know about the legacy of Snow White.
As the world of the Enchants and the mundane hang in the balance, Taylor knows what he must do…. Go pick an apple.
